Output 368e4958e46013fed6f47613070990a1c001a2df2aa929fde580c2f630ac1a54:1

value
585256
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78c35cb3bde2039013f1e2bf9b94289836f5124c OP_EQUAL
address
3ChZ3ZWVCfAVHsXsqpJVbPd5Hps5qXUxKT
transaction
368e4958e46013fed6f47613070990a1c001a2df2aa929fde580c2f630ac1a54
confirmations
142685
spent
true